
The third edition of the Ghana CEO Awards was held with the theme “CEOs for Climate: Steering Towards A Greener Future” granted several CEOs including Telecel Ghana’s Ing. Patricia Obo-Nai.
Patricia Obo-Nai won two prestigious awards at the 2024 Ghana CEO Awards ceremony held at the Kempinski Gold Coast Hotel on Friday night in Accra over the weekend.
• CEO of the Year – Telecoms
• CEO of the Year – Private Sector
The double distinction recognised Ing. Obo-Nai’s exceptional leadership and fortitude during the past year’s transition of the telco to Telecel Ghana.
She headed up the work to see Telecel grow at a faster pace within this time span, and has been entirely fantastic for the past year.
The iconic awards scheme organised by Globe Productions seeks to identify, honour and celebrate a cross-section of the nation’s most influential and accomplished CEOs who are verified and constantly committed to staying relevant and have used the power of ideas to change attitudes, and lives.
The awards ceremony additionally highlight success, innovation, leadership, and contributions to the economy.
Meanwhile, Dr. Emmanuel Gyimah Amankwa, a Ghanaian specialist surgeon and the CEO of the renowned Ridge Hospital in Accra, was awarded “Ghana’s Most Promising CEO of the Year.”.
